What does a typical shift look like for a part-time department store employee?

A typical shift for a part-time department store employee often involves a mix of customer service, stocking merchandise, maintaining displays, and assisting with inventory. Shifts can vary in length, but usually last between 4 to 6 hours, including evenings and weekends. Employees are often assigned to specific departments but may help in other areas as needed, fostering teamwork and flexibility. The role requires balancing multiple tasks, such as helping customers and keeping the sales floor organized, which helps build valuable retail and communication skills.

What are part-time department store jobs?

Part-time department store jobs are positions within retail stores where employees work fewer hours than full-time staff, typically ranging between 10 and 30 hours per week. These roles can include cashier, sales associate, stock clerk, customer service representative, and more. Part-time employees often have flexible schedules, which can include evenings, weekends, or holidays, making them ideal for students or those seeking supplemental income. While benefits may vary, many stores offer employee discounts and opportunities for advancement. The work generally involves assisting customers, maintaining store displays, and ensuring a positive shopping experience.

Job description

Job Title: Store Operations Associate    Company:  SBH
Proposed Job Title:     Date Evaluated: August 2024
Grade: STR    Job Code: USA-0130SO; CAN-0130SO; PRI-0130SO    Positions Reporting to this job:
None
Department: Store Operations    
Reports to (Title): Store Manager    

Essential Function    This paragraph is designed to identify the essential functions of the job.  The summary will require only a few sentences and should answer the question: "why does this position exist?"
Supports a world class customer experience by leading the operations execution of the store. Assists the flow of product at all stages including inventory, receiving, product placement, backstock and re-stocking efficiency. Ensures all inventory processes are complete and accurate, and the store is maintained to meet Brand Standards.

Primary Duties    Provide clear, concise statements using action verbs to describe what is done, with or for whom the action is taken and the purpose or outcome to be achieved.  Responsibilities should be listed in order of percentage of time spent performing the actual duty.  
60%    Operations: Effectively support timely execution of shipment processing, including 48-hour turnaround from delivery, product placement, ASN acknowledgement, damages, inventory accuracy counts, transfers, and retention of all inventory management paperwork. Maintain brand standards and efficiency in stockroom. Keep sales floor, stock room, receiving, shipping, stock, supply, and employee areas clean and organized. Support planogram updates, monthly marketing merchandising floor sets, and price changes as needed. Maintain an exceptional front and back of house store appearance to provide a positive shopping experience for our customers.  May open or close the store. 
30%    Inventory Management/Loss Prevention: Understand and effectively use available company technology and tools to support inventory processes and omni-channel shopping experience. Compliance with and knowledge of all safety and Loss Prevention policies. Compliance with all inventory control procedures & HAZMAT. 
10%    People: Always works well with others to get the job done in support of the customer and meeting the needs of the store which includes good attendance. Bring world class customer experience to life by providing an optimal customer experience, both external and internal. Support with on-boarding and training needs of new associates as needed. Cosmoprof is a respected name in the beauty industry, headquartered in Denton, TX, United States. This multinational company, accessible via cosmoprofbeauty.com, is a leader in the wholesale distribution of professional beauty products and equipment. It operates by a business-to-business model, catering extensively to salon professionals and beauticians. Its portfolio includes a wide range of products such as hair care, skin care, nail care, tools and accessories, salon furniture, and equipment from leading beauty brands.
